Aquatic Park swimming - without a group? by kass2mouth in AskSF

[–]iammatthew2 3 points4 points  (0 children)

I solo swim there in the morning (6am/7am) once or twice a week. I really enjoy it and I'm never the only one in the water. Swimming along the buoy line seems quite safe though it does get boring. I usually swim around the cove and get a little anxious when I'm far away from other swimmers, but I occasionally see other solo swimmers doing their thing all the way out to the opening.

To get comfortable, I first started with the buoy line, then after a few swims I started following other swimmers (just randos I that I saw swimming) out around the cove and turning back early. Then once I felt comfortable I started doing the full around-the-cove solo swims.

A few things to keep it safe: use a swim buoy, check the current and check the water temp before your swim. If there is much of an ebb current then I don't go far out solo. And never leave the cove solo.

I've also done a number of group swims with swim with Pedro and that helped boost my confidence in swimming solo. Hope that helps!
